Marco Benevento kept the post-Phish party going real late last night at the Highline Ballroom in New York City. The piano wizard and his trio played a number of original staples such as “The Real Morning Party,” “Limbs of a Pine” and “RISD,” as well as some choice covers, including Britney Spears’ “Toxic,” Elton John’s “Benny and the Jets” and Dolly Parton’s “9 to 5.” At one point during the show, Benevento was joined by an audience member named Holly who proved herself to be quite familiar with his material. The surprise guest—who also played with Benevento in San Francisco earlier this year—sat in for a very crowd-pleasing “Atari” and “Twin Killers,” with Benevento bowing down in honor of Holly’s abilities.

Benevento will lead the lead the Midnight Ramble Band in a special New Year’s Eve Ramble tonight at Levon Helm Studios in Woodstock, NY.
